Founded in 2008, Solbeg provides premium quality IT services to customers across the globe. With extensive technological expertise and wide experience across industries, we develop high-end solutions, helping companies optimize business processes, boost performance, and thereby achieve strategic goals.
We invite you to the company where you can work on projects in the fields of Banking projects, E-commerce, Logistics etc. The choice of a project depends both on the candidate’s preferences and the results of an interview.

We are looking for a iOS software developer to join our team. The ideal candidate will be responsible for designing, developing, and maintaining software applications using a variety of methods including conversational AI, vector search & embeddings, personalization and recommendation systems with ML/LLM-based tools and APIs. They will work closely with the product team to ensure that software applications are designed to meet user needs and business goals.

Requirements:

  • At least 2+ years of experience in software development for iOS platform with recent focus on Prompt Engineering and LLM-based tools and APIs.
  • Swift, SwiftUI.
  • Experience with ChatGPT and other LLM-based tools, including pre-trained models and fine-tuning techniques.
  • Working knowledge of prompt programming.
  • Familiarity with software development best practices, including version control, automated testing, and continuous integration/continuous deployment (CI/CD).
  • Strong English communication skills, both written and verbal (B2+).

Project experience requirements:

  • Extensive understanding of the iOS framework components and their respective lifecycles combined with a solid knowledge of multithreading, networking, offline storage, and performance tuning.
  • Build reusable iOS components, orchestrate user-interactions integrating with backend services via REST APIs.
  • Wide experience working in multi-module environment projects.
  • Extensive knowledge of git and continuous integration.
  • Experience in good app architecture using design patterns such as MVVM, MVP, or Clean * Proven ability and track record of building and deploying conversational AI systems (chatbots, virtual assistants) for multi-turn real-time user interactions.
  • Experience in NLP, NLU, and NLG to handle complex user queries and provide intelligent, contextual responses.

Responsibilities:

  • Collaborate with other members of our dev team on building reliable and scalable data pipelines for the platform.
  • Work with the product team to develop application features according to project scope and requirements.
  • Continuously improve the performance and scalability of software applications.
  • Stay up-to-date with emerging LLM-based tools, techniques, and technologies.
  • Collaborate with other developers to integrate LLM.

We provide:

  • Modern Class A office in a dynamic downtown location (Twarda, 18).
  • Flexible Schedule.
  • Training and development.
  • Mentor support.
  • Corporate library.
  • International projects.
  • Language courses: Polish, English.
  • Corporate events.
  • Team building.
  • Gifts.
  • Family picnics.
  • Charity events.
  • Great place to work.

Benefits:

  • Private healthcare (LuxMed Silver).
  • Sport subscription (Multisport Classic).
  • Psychological help compensation, mental health support.
  • 4 Sick Days a year, extra days off for special events.
  • Payments on birthday and special occasions.
  • Employee referral program.